RT Journal Article T1 The sphere of Saturn (Cicero, “De re publica”, 6.17) A1 Cancela Cilleruelo, Álvaro AB ABSTRACT: This paper argues that at Cicero, "De re publica" 6.17 the manuscript text “unum globum” should be kept instead of the conjecture “summum globum”. This conjecture is unanimously attributed to Fr. Boll (1910), but it was proposed already in 1790 by G.W. Maier. The use of “unus” in this context, in which the set of harmonic spheres of our cosmos is described, can be explained as an alternative to “primus” when referring to the first element of a sequence; further instances in Cicero’s works support this interpretation.
